Former Manchester United Wonderkid Angel Gomes has one Premier League Return after reaching a verbal agreement to become a member of a new club, according to reports.
Last month, the England midfielder confirmed his departure from Lille this summer and ended his five -year stay at the Ligue 1 side.
The 24-year-old, who was covered four times by De Drie Leeuwen, left United in 2020 after he was unable to break into their first team below Ole Gunnar SolskjaerOnly make 10 performances.
But it seems that Gomes is not interested in trying his hand at Premier League football soon, because it is understood that he rejects proposals from England, as well as Germany and Italy.
Gomes stays in France and signs a three -year -old deal with Marseille, as per Fabrizio Romano.
Multiple Premier League clubs – Including West ham And Tottenham – Be supposed to bring him back to England, but it seems that they missed it.

Former Manchester United Academy star Angel Gomes reportedly agreed to Marseille
Gomes is reunited with colleague Carrington graduated Mason Greenwood in Marseille, who ended last season with Joint-Scorer in Ligue 1 (21 goals), alongside PSG’s Ousmane Dembele.
After he had left United to Lille, Gomes loaned the following season in Boavista in Portugal, where he made enough impression on his parent club to call him back and integrate him into their team.
Gomes played in 134 games for Lille, who finished fifth this season in the French top flight.
All four Senior International Caps of Gomes so far came under Interim manager Lee Carsley last year.
He debuted as a replacement in the 2-0 victory of England in September to Ireland, before playing the full 90 minutes in a 2-0 win over Finland in Wembley only three days later.
Gomes then also played in a 3-1 triumph to Finland in October and the 5-0 Thrashing of Ireland in November.
Before Gomes broke in the Senior Side, Gomes enjoyed a very successful youth career at England and won the U17 World Cup in 2017 and the U21 European Championship in 2023.
